Friday, 8th, 2024 | 8:46PM Updated

Visiting European leaders on a tour of Beijing's premier techno hub on Oct. 29.
European Political Heads Impressed by Zhongguancun Industrial Park

    In Case You Missed It

    Real Time Analytics